FUTURO Open Toe Stockings deliver firm 20-30 mmHg compression designed to relieve symptoms of moderate varicose veins and swelling. Made in the USA from a breathable nylon-spandex blend, these knee-length stockings feature an open-toe design for enhanced comfort and a thick band that prevents slipping. Ideal for professionals on their feet or seated for long periods, travelers, and post-surgery recovery, they combine medical-grade support with discreet, all-day wearability.

Sizing note plus good review
Sizing notations below. Otherwise, I'm totally surprised how will compression socks work since I just had them prescribed for numbing in one leg and swelling in the other. I tried these because of the open toe which only comes in "Firm" compression and even though open toe is very important to me, I would have normally tried the "Moderate." My size definitely falls solidly under "Small" range in their chart but I bought the Medium size because of the added firmness. I can't imagine being able to put these on or take them off if they were any smaller and I'm not sure how comfortable they would have been if I had gotten this size Small. I don't know if these run small or if it's because I'm just not savvy enough in how compression socks should fit but if this helps anyone else, they seem to be working quite nicely in the next size up. For reference, therefore, I wear a women's size 9 shoe, my calf size is 11-1/2" around and leg measures 15-1/2" from floor to inside crook of knee sitting down with feet flat on floor.
